Аннотация:
Let E be an elliptic curve without CM that is defined over a number field K. For all but finitely many non-Archimedean places v of K there is a reduction E(v) of E at v that is an elliptic curve over the residue field k(v) at v. The set of v’s with ordinary E(v) has density 1 (Serre). For such v the endomorphism ring End(E(w)) of E(v) is an order in an imaginary quadratic field. We prove that for any pair of relatively prime positive integers N and M there are infinitely many non-Archimedean places v of K such that the discriminant A(v) of End(E(«)) is divisible by N and the ratio AM. ?relatively prime to NM. We also discuss similar questions for reductions of Abelian varieties. The subject of this paper was inspired by an exercise in Serre’s “Abelian f-adic representations and elliptic curves” and questions of Mihran Pa- pikian and Alina Cojocaru.
